I for one loved it.
[spoiler]The buildup of Andrew going "dark" and essentially becoming the villain was great, he kinda reminded me of Tetsuo from Akira in a way. I think those are the scariest type of villains, the tormented ones who can't control their power or emotions, and decide to lash back. I especially liked the car crushing scene, and the part where he grabs his father's arm and blows out the hospital wall.[/spoiler]
Also, I liked what they did with the found footage concept, and the loopholes/tricks they used make it cinematic despite the entire movie always being shown through the POV of a camera. It made the movie feel very realistic and believable, yet still exciting enough to be a superhero film.
